Summary

Spring Warren breaks onto the literary scene with a remarkable debut novel. This often comic picaresque follows Edward Turrentine Bayard III, who deserts his upper-class family and moves to Nebraska. Soon he finds trouble - and a Pinkerton agent following his every move.
©2007 Spring Warren (P)2007 Recorded Books

Poor old Ned

Ned has suffered all his young life from various illnesses, so his mother sends him to a supposed sanitorium in Nebraska. Unfortunately for Ned, there is no such place, it was a con, and he is left to survive by skinning buffalo. Various people take advantage of the naiive young man, as he tries to make his way in the world.
